As baby boomers age, the number of people who have dementia and Alzheimer’s is increasing. Right now, 5.7 million Americans have Alzheimer's disease. If you (or a family member) has been recently diagnosed, you may be worried about how you will care for yourself in the future.
The silver lining to an early diagnosis is that you can prepare and plan for dementia and Alzheimer’s to ensure you can still enjoy your life, and be financially stable, even when you’re struggling with memory and cognitive issues.
